## Capacity Note: SQL Lint Rules

The Quillstack linter runs every registered plugin rule against each changed SQL file, so rule count directly drives CI time and memory. Plugin authors should stay within the per-rule budgets below; rules exceeding them are skipped with a warning rather than failing the build. We size runners against these limits, which are currently set as follows.

tuning table, yahap-hahip:
BUDGETS = {
    "praiel": 88,
    "quenox": 61,
    "nordor": 332,
    "gorix": 835,
    "ruswyn": 186,
}

# env for the fd-leak investigation on the Tarnmill gateway
#
# We are hunting a leaked file descriptor in the upload proxy.
# TARNMILL_FD_TRACE=1 enables per-socket lifecycle logging.
# TARNMILL_TRACE_SAMPLE=0.25 keeps log volume sane overnight.
# Dumps land in /var/spool/tarnmill/fdtrace; the collector rotates
# them hourly, so check timestamps before drawing conclusions.
#
# The trace uploader ships dumps to the Bramford analysis box and
# authenticates with a service credential. That credential belongs
# on the line that follows.

secret setting of yagep-bahif: LEDGER_TOKEN8=7eb0ad88

14:22 UTC — The Velmora update channel for Brightpine thermostats began serving a stale manifest after the cache layer at our Kestrel Falls region failed over. Plugin authors saw version checks return 4.1.2 instead of 4.2.0. Rollout paused at 14:31 while the manifest was re-signed and repushed. The affected build can be identified by the token below.

session token of kahog-bahif = htk9_f63daec35